Creamy Chicken Broccoli Rice Cheese Casserole Ingredients
Get ready to create a comforting feast with these essential ingredients!
For the Casserole
- Cooked chicken 2 cups diced, any leftover rotisserie chicken works perfectly!
- Broccoli florets 2 cups; fresh or frozen, for a vibrant, nutritious addition.
- Cooked rice 2 cups, white, brown, or even cauliflower rice for a lighter option.
- Shredded cheddar cheese 2 cups, the star of this dish, melting beautifully throughout!
For the Creamy Sauce
- Cream of chicken soup 1 can (10.5 oz), the base that brings richness to this casserole.
- Milk ½ cup, to smooth out the sauce and enhance the creaminess.
- Sour cream ¼ cup; this adds tang and extra creaminess to the mix.
- Garlic powder 1 tsp; a must-have to elevate the flavor profile.
- Onion powder 1 tsp; a little more depth goes a long way!
- Salt ½ tsp; just the right amount to balance all flavors.
- Black pepper ¼ tsp; for a subtle kick that everyone will enjoy.
Optional Topping
- Crispy fried onions ½ cup; sprinkle them on top for an added crunchy texture.

How to Make Creamy Chicken Broccoli Rice Cheese Casserole
Preheat your oven to 375 °F (190 °C). This initial step sets the perfect stage for baking your casserole to cheesy perfection.
Combine the cooked chicken, broccoli florets, and cooked rice in a large mixing bowl. Mix these hearty ingredients together to create a flavorful base that will be irresistible once baked.
Whisk together the cream of chicken soup, milk, sour cream,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per in a separate bowl. This creamy sauce is the magic ingredient that ties everything together, making it rich and satisfying.
Pour the creamy mixture over the chicken, broccoli, and rice. Add 1 1/2 cups of the shredded cheese, stirring gently to combine all the ingredients. Make sure everything is evenly coated for the best flavor.
Transfer the mixture to a greased 9 13 inch casserole dish, spreading it evenly. This ensures that every bite comes out just as delicious as the last!
Sprinkle the remaining 1/2 cup of cheese over the top. This extra layer of cheesy goodness will melt and create a bubbly, golden crust during baking.
Bake for 25-30 minutes, until the cheese is melted and bubbly. You ll know it s ready when the edges are slightly golden brown and your kitchen smells divine!
Top with crispy fried onions, if desired, and bake for an additional 5 minutes. This step adds a delightful crunch to contrast the creamy texture.
Let the casserole cool for 5-10 minutes before serving. This waiting time allows the flavors to meld and makes it easier to serve.
Optional: Add fresh parsley for a pop of color before serving.

Creamy Chicken Broccoli Rice Cheese Casserole Variations
Feel free to get creative and personalize this casserole for your taste buds with these delightful twists!
Dairy-Free: Substitute the cream of chicken soup with a dairy-free version and use coconut milk for the sauce. This keeps it creamy without the dairy.
Spicy Kick: Add 1-2 teaspoons of crushed red pepper flakes or a dash of hot sauce to the creamy mixture. It ll bring warmth and excitement to each bite!
Herb Infusion: Mix in fresh herbs like thyme or parsley into the chicken and broccoli blend. This will not only enhance flavor but also add beautiful color.
Vegetable Boost: Toss in other vegetables like diced bell peppers or peas along with the broccoli for a rainbow of nutrients. Each added veggie introduces new flavors and textures!
Whole Grain: Use quinoa or farro instead of rice for a wholesome twist that packs even more nutrients. They provide a fabulous chewiness, elevating the entire dish.
Cheese Variety: Swap the cheddar for mozzarella or gouda for a different cheesy experience. Each cheese brings its own personality to the casserole, making it a fun surprise!
Protein Power: Add bacon bits or crumbled cooked sausage for a savory earthy twist. The extra protein makes this casserole even more filling and indulgent!
Crunchy Topping: Instead of crispy fried onions, sprinkle panko breadcrumbs mixed with melted butter for a crunchy topping. The crispy layer adds satisfying crunchiness to the creamy dish.

How to Store and Freeze Creamy Chicken Broccoli Rice Cheese Casserole
Fridge: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days. Reheat in the microwave or oven until warmed through for the best flavor.
Freezer: For longer storage, freeze the cooled casserole for up to 3 months. Wrap tightly in plastic wrap, then foil, to prevent freezer burn.
Reheating: Thaw overnight in the fridge before reheating in the oven at 350 °F (175 °C) until bubbly. Enjoy this comforting creamy chicken broccoli rice cheese casserole again and savor every bite!
Make Ahead Options
These Creamy Chicken Broccoli Rice Cheese Casserole options are perfect for busy home cooks looking to save time! You can prepare the entire casserole up to 24 hours in advance by following the recipe through step 5. Simply cover the dish tightly with plastic wrap and refrigerate. For optimal flavor and texture, assemble the casserole ahead of time, but hold off on adding the crispy fried onions until you re ready to bake it. When it s time to cook, remove it from the fridge and let it sit at room temperature for about 30 minutes before baking it for 30-35 minutes (instead of 25-30 minutes) at 375 °F. Creamy Chicken Broccoli Rice Cheese Casserole Recipe FAQs
What type of chicken should I use for the casserole?
Absolutely! You can use any cooked chicken you have on hand, but I highly recommend rotisserie chicken. It s flavorful, convenient, and adds a nice touch to this creamy chicken broccoli rice cheese casserole. Just dice it into bite-sized pieces and you re all set!
How should I store the leftover casserole?
Very simply! Store your le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. When you’re ready to enjoy it again, reheat in the microwave or oven until warmed through. Just remember, the flavors only get better with time!
Can I freeze this casserole for later?
Yes, you can! To freeze, first let the casserole cool completely. Then, wrap it tightly in plastic wrap and aluminum foil to prevent freezer burn. It will keep in the freezer for up to 3 months. When you’re ready to enjoy it, thaw it overnight in the fridge and reheat it in the oven at 350 °F (175 °C) until it s bubbly and delicious.
How can I troubleshoot if my casserole seems too dry?
If your creamy chicken broccoli rice cheese casserole turns out dry, don’t fret! Sometimes, this can happen if there s not enough moisture in the mixture or if it s baked too long. To prevent this in the future, ensure you use enough cream of chicken soup and consider adding a little extra milk or sour cream to create a luscious sauce. If you notice it’s dry, you can drizzle a bit of chicken broth over the top when reheating to boost moisture.
Are there any dietary considerations for this recipe?
Absolutely! If you re cooking for someone with dairy allergies, you can substitute the cheese and sour cream with dairy-free alternatives. There are many plant-based cheeses available now that melt beautifully. For gluten-free needs, ensure the cream of chicken soup you use is gluten-free or make a homemade version.
